How to clear your BIOS Password ?

Sunday, December 2, 20120 comments

To secure your computer or protect the access to your CMOS Setting, you always set password for your BIOS and just imagine if you forgot your BIOS Password, you wouldn’t be able to access your Windows after booting, so this is damn problem !

Don’t worry, in this tutorial, I show you some tips that help you to clear your BIOS Password without causing any danger to your computer.
Method 1 : To clear BIOS Password by removing the CMOS battery
  • You just power off your computer and open the system case and then try to find the CMOS Battery on the motherboard
  • Unplug the CMOS Battery for a while
  • Plug CMOS Battery again
  • Power on your computer.
  • The BIOS Password will be cleared. Please look at the below picture

Method 3 : Using “PC CMOS Cleaner” which is a free easy-to-use tool that lets you to recover, delete, decode and display the superior passwords stored in BIOS whatever the brand is. It’s a bootable CD that runs on 64 and 32 bit computers. But this method works unless your BIOS is set to boot from CD/DVD, so before setting password to BIOS, I recommend you to set your BIOS to boot from CD/DVD as first boot, second boot is from Hard Disk Drive ;)
  • Download PC CMOS Cleaner
  • After downloading, you’ll get ISO file, you just burn it to your CD (I recommend using Free ISO Burner)
  • So I should say that your BIOS is booted from CD/DVD
  • Insert the CD you burned and reboot your computer. The software then automatically runs

1- Here is the first interface of PC CMOS Cleaner when you boot computer with CD you burned -> Click NEXT
2-  The tool tries to find the suitable password for you, if it finds ones, it will display it for you. Anyway, please remember that if you attempt to type wrong passwords more than 3 times, your whole system will be locked at least 24 hours wait and even permanent lockout on high security systems. So if you don’t want to try with these passwords, you could skip to another step -> Click NEXT

3- To clear your BIOS Password, I recommend to click on CHOICE 2 -> Yes to confirm -> Exit
